Seismic, a rapidly growing Forbes Cloud 100 company, is the global leader in enablement, helping make sales teams better by becoming more productive and engaging with buyers in a compelling way. Seismic's platform provides continuous guidance to improve behavior, content, and skills to win more deals and deliver better experiences. Nearly 2,000 organizations including IBM and American Express have made Seismic their enablement platform of choice. Seismic integrates with business-critical platforms including Microsoft, Salesforce, Google and Adobe. Seismic is headquartered in San Diego, with offices across North America, Europe, Australia and China.

As the Executive Assistant to the CFO, you will have a front-row view of the operational planning, strategy, and execution of the Finance, Legal, and Infosec organization (FLI). This role requires a sharp, independent initiative-taker who executes with confidence and grace under pressure, but garners respect through operating with thoughtfulness, empathy, and a deep understanding of the organization's mission, vision, and values.
Preferred location: Greater San Diego County, CA (most preferred), Southern California, USA ( required )
What you will be doing:

While the Executive Assistant will require expert travel planning and calendar management skills, the ideal candidate will feel comfortable thinking holistically and strategically about all projects outside of basic administration. The person in this role should embrace and excel at partnering with different personalities, leading with executive presence, and know how to adapt to achieve success. The ideal candidate will build trust, maintain confidentiality, and operate with integrity in all interactions.
The Executive Assistant will partner with the CFO to craft messages to key stakeholders, including internal and external senior leaders and investors. Excellent communication skills, including the ability to easily switch tones based on the audience, are not only necessary, but crucial in this EA role. It is important for the EA to take time to understand the business, the key stakeholders, and the goals of the FLI organization, and use all available resources to gather context when details are ambiguous.
What you will be doing :
  • Proactively address and resolve technical issues related to AV systems.
  • Lead in the creation of internal decks on behalf of the CFO, working closely with FLI colleagues to gather content, ideas, and feedback.
  • Align the CFO's time with his priorities.
  • Increase the CFO's bandwidth and productivity by proactively taking things off his plate and driving projects to completion.
  • Lead the agenda planning, communication, and recaps of the FLI leadership team meetings and summits, including event planning on behalf of the FLI's senior leaders when appropriate.
  • Ensure the CFO is prepared for all engagements, including but not limited to complete briefing materials, agendas, and travel itineraries. This will often require cross-functional collaboration and influence.
  • Expertly arrange travel, and review for accuracy.
  • Complete details of expense reports on behalf of the CFO.
  • Effectively communicate changes with empathy and respect, demonstrating a strong ability to read the room and adjust as needed.
  • Occasional travel
What you bring to the team:
  • 5 years serving C-Level executives in a 1:1 or 2:1 capacity, preferably in a high growth or entrepreneurial environment.
  • 2 years of project management
  • Extremely proficient with Microsoft Office Suite with high aptitude for learning new software
  • Strong customer-centric mindset
  • B.A., B.S. preferred.
  • San Diego county resident preferred; Southern California resident required
